This study presents the use of clothes pinning games to improve memorization of hijaiyah letters in RA Nurur Rahmah Group A Sumber Anyar Mlandingan  with 14 students. The purposes of this study were 1) to know the process of implementing clothes pinning games in improving memorization of hijaiyah letters. 2) to find out the results of the implementation of playing activities by using clothes pinches to improve memorization of hijaiyah letters. The method used is by using the classroom action research. This study uses a model from Carr and Kemmis using 4 stages, namely planning, implementation, observation and reflection. The results of this study are: 1) The process of implementing the clothes pinning game starts from the child clamping the miniature clothes in order, then the child is accompanied by the teacher to mention and designate hijaiyah letters. 2) The pre cycle results reached 28% completeness. After taking the action, namely by using clothes pinning clothes, the results of Cycle I were 64% and Cycle II increased to 85%. Clothes Pinch; Hijaiyah letters

<p><em>This classroom action research aims to improve the fine motoric development of children in group A TK Weda Purana Pemaron, through finger painting activities. The subjects of this classroom action research were group A children of TK Weda Purana Pemaron, totaling 5 children. This classroom action research was conducted in two cycles. Each cycle goes through the planning, implementation, observation and reflection stages. Methods of data collection are done through performance, observation, and documentation. Data analysis in this study used a qualitative descriptive analysis. Based on the results of the pre-cycle before classroom action research, it shows that the child’s fine motoric development has not yet reached optimal results, which only reached a percentage of 50% or the category began to develop. So that action is taken in the first cycle to achieve results with a percentage of 70% or developing categories as expected, while in cycle II achieve results with a percentage of 90% or very well developed categories. With these results indicate that the indicators of success have been achieved.</em></p>

This research is based on the low ability to write deductive paragraph, the average result of deductive paregrat writing ability obtained by students is 27,55 or with failure category. To improve the learning outcomes, the researcher performs improvement research by applying the drill merode. This research is a classroom action research conducted in class III C SD Negeri 006 Kubang Jaya, Kecamatan Siak Hulu, Kabupaten Kampar, this research is done in two cycles, using four stages: planning, implementation, observation and reflection. The result of research stated that the ability of writing paragraphs and learning activities has increased, in cycle I the activity of teacher get score 28 (46,6%), in cycle II activity of teacher have increase with score 57 (95,00%), while in activity of sisswa in cycle I get score 1395 (80,20%), in cycle II student activity have increase with score 1478 (84,90%). The ability to write a deductive paragraph of students also experienced an increase, in the first cycle average writing ability of students is 43.89 with the category less, and in the second cycle average writing ability of students is 68.03 with enough category. Based on the results of this study can be concluded that the ability to write a paragraph deductive students class III C SD Negeri 006 Kubang Jaya, Kecamatan Siak Hulu, Kabupaten Kampar, increased after applied drill method.

The objectives of this research were to determine: 1) Students’ learning activities in social studies after using Question Student Have (QSH) in Cooperative Learning Model, 2) Students’ learning outcomes in social studies after using Question Student Have (QSH) in Cooperative Learning Model. The method used in this research is Classroom Action Research (CAR) with Stephen Kemmis and Mc. Taggart Model which consists of four stages, namely planning, implementation, observation and reflection. This study was conducted by the researcher in two cycles. Instruments used in this research are observational sheet, interview, and test in the last cycle. From the analysis of the data, the researcher found that there is an improvement in students’ learning outcomes. On the basic value, there was only 43,33% students who achieve the learning mastery. In the first cycle, the students who achieve the learning mastery were increased, it was about 30% from the basic value, it reached 73,33%. On the second cycle, the student who achieve the learning mastery were increased about 26,70% from the first cycle, become 100%. The same thing also happened to the students' learning activities. In the first cycle, students’ learning activities is 71,42% and on the second cycle, students’ learning activities were incrased about 21,43% from the first cycle, become 92,85%. Based on the analysis of data of this study it can be concluded that the use of Question Student Have (QSH) in Cooperative Learning Model can improve students’ learning outcomes and learning activities fourth grade students of SDN Saga V in social studies.Keywords: social studies learning outcomes, cooperative learning QSH type.
